Updating the driver is not an option: the Nvidia driver is 340.96. This is
the newest driver that supports the FX3800. Drivers of the 352.x series do
not support the cards.

On the system with the two Tesla K20 Cards, which is working, the driver
that is installed is 340.93. So the older driver with newer cards work.

Hi,

 

yesterday I updated NAMD from 2.9 to 2.11. Unfortunately I got the following
Error when trying to run the CUDA enabled Binary on a System with two Quadro
FX3800 graphics cards:

 

FATAL ERROR: CUDA error binding lj table to texture on Pe 2 (ceo-01 device
0): invalid texture reference

Until NAMD 2.9 everything used to work fine.

Testing of NAMD 2.11 with CUDA on a system with two Tesla K20 Cards also
works.

 

System: Linux CentOS 7.2, Nvidia Driver 340.96,

Commandline for Testing (Lysozym-Tutorial): namd2 +idlepoll +p4
ubq_ws_eq.conf > ubq_ws_eq.p4.gpu.log

Graphics Cards: Two Nvidia Quadro FX3800

 

Something must have changed from 2.9 to 2.11 in CUDA Support? Someone any
hints?
